anschreien vs anfahren

to start moving / approach

Both verbs describe addressing someone angrily or aggressively. With Anfahren, the main focus is on the sudden, sharp tone, even though the voice may also be loud. „Anschreien“, by contrast, requires someone to speak in a very loud voice.

Visual example for anfahren
anschreien

Der Chef schrie den Mitarbeiter so laut an, dass es alle im Büro hörten.

The boss yelled at the employee so loudly that everyone in the office heard it.

anfahren

Der Chef fuhr den Mitarbeiter plötzlich in scharfem Ton an.

The boss suddenly snapped at the employee in a sharp tone.
